Get a proper multimeter and measure the voltages at the actual outputs of the power supply.

Even a 2-3$ multimeter will have better than 1% accuracy when reading DC voltages the power supply produces.

 

It's extremely unlikely that you had TWO decent power supplies outputting voltages outside the normal ranges. Both GQ and HX 850 are very good models of power supplies with over voltage protections.

It can happen that motherboard has faulty voltage reading or that the software you use does not interpret the motherboard readings properly (sometimes a software thinks motherboard uses a particular chip which places the voltage readings in memory in a particular format, while in reality the motherboard uses another chip which puts the readings in another format so the software gets incorrect values)

 

MAYBE (but I doubt) you had some kind of power failure in your first power supply that caused some damage on your original motherboard and maybe affected the hard drive as well... the second power supply should be fine.

The first thing you should've done is to test your PC with a different PSU to confirm that it was indeed a bad PSU. If you would've gotten same abnormal voltage readings with a different PSU that would be a good indication that its not PSU that is bad. 

 

In this case I would buy a new motherboard because when something as sensitive as voltage regulation goes bad, there is always a possibility that something will go wrong even after repair because bad voltage can damage anything on the board.
